Snow condition

2 von 5 Sterne

As we ascended via the piste in the ski area, we didn't have any problems. In general, you can say that the amount of snow increases on the way from Chiemsee to Pillersee. From Kössen onwards, the meadows are white. At lower altitudes, it's bare in the forest, but even at an estimated 700 m above sea level, there's snow there too. From 1200 m there is a reasonable base in any case.

Snow quality

3 von 5 Sterne

During the night and already during our nightly ascent it started to snow heavily and almost without a breath of air! The next day, 20 cm of fresh powder on a soft base awaited us. At the top there were great runs and also some pillow lines in the trees.

Risks

Yesterday evening, a single was issued for this region and altitude. However, the descent is in the marked exposures. But there are no dangerously steep slopes anyway. The avalanche warning level will probably increase again later on due to the snowfall.

Overall impression

3 von 5 Sterne

Because of the bivouac action, the tour was a lot of fun and the awesome descent the next day was also great! Overjoyed screaming was appropriate after the first powder!
